Very alarming!!!!
The loudest critics of the security budget are often people who enjoy peace so comfortably that they mistake it for something automatic. Some commercial activists, opportunistic politicians, and armchair analysts loudly claim that the security sector gets “too much money” with “nothing to show for it,” as if national security is a roadside kiosk that operates on guesswork and goodwill.
Some casually suggest cutting the security budget to subsidize fuel, completely ignoring the reality that a nation without security quickly becomes a nation where businesses collapse, investment disappears, and even that cheap fuel becomes meaningless in chaos. Security is not maintained through slogans, outrage, or social media activism.
The shallowest argument of all is reducing the role of security officers to “just throwing tear gas at protesters.” That kind of thinking exposes a frightening level of ignorance about what security actually means. Intelligence gathering, anti-terror operations, border surveillance, crime prevention, emergency response, cyber threats, and protecting citizens from attacks are not things that happen by magic.
Ironically, the same people exaggerating how “useless” security spending is would be the first to scream the loudest if insecurity rises for even a week. Peace has made them forgetful. The reason many Kenyans sleep peacefully, travel freely, run businesses, and go to school without constant fear is because security officers are working around the clock often in dangerous and thankless conditions.
And here is the uncomfortable truth, the budget many people complain about is arguably still not enough to provide maximum protection for a country facing modern threats. Serious nations do not gamble with security. They invest in it. You cannot expect officers to fight sophisticated threats with poor pay, outdated equipment, and limited resources while pretending patriotism alone can stop criminals and terrorists
